//调用父类dealloc(即[super dealloc])最好放在最后。- (void)dealloc { [_name release]; NSLog(@"%@被销毁了", self); [super dealloc];}
分类:
其他好文 时间:
2014-12-31 16:09:31
阅读次数:
148
多 态(面向对象特征之一):方法本身就具备多态性,某一种事物有不同的具体的体现。体现:父类引用或者接口的引用指向了自己的子类对象。//Animal a = new Cat();多态的好处:提高了程序的扩展性。多态的弊端:当父类引用指向子类对象时,虽然提高了扩展性,但是只能访问父类中具备的方法,不可以...
分类:
编程语言 时间:
2014-12-31 14:18:34
阅读次数:
183
1.继承定义
公共父类使用场景:当多个类之间存在部分相同的特征以及行为时,为了防止多个类中写重复代码,新建一个公共的父类,父类中填写多个类中相同的特征以及行为,让多个类继承即可.
2.继承特点
*.继承内容:父亲全部的实力变量以及方法
*.继承过来的内容的所有权:继承过来的内容是自己的,只不过来源于父类,
*.OC中只允许单继承,也就是一个类只能有...
分类:
移动开发 时间:
2014-12-31 13:10:24
阅读次数:
2593
一.继承
1.继承的上层:父类,继承的下层:子类
2.继承是单向的
3.继承具有传递性:子类继承父类的特征和行为
4.子类扩展父类,更加具体
oc中的继承
1.oc中的继承,即一个类继承另一个类;
2.被继承的类称为父类或超类;
3.继承的类为子类
继承的特点
1.oc中只允许单继承
2.没有父类的类称为根类、oc中的根类是 NSObject
3.继承的内...
分类:
其他好文 时间:
2014-12-31 13:06:20
阅读次数:
177
1.碎片管理2.为了升级操作 MY_ thinkphp为大写phpcms里面也是大写 然后继承如果加构造函数要调用一次父类的构造函数,最好在最上面调用 final 不可重写重写最好调用一次parent::phpsso 1.将原来的phpsso_server复制到当前文件夹下,因为phpsso是...
分类:
Web程序 时间:
2014-12-30 23:37:18
阅读次数:
217
壹. 相同 他们有些相似。有些场景用哪个都行! 1. 修饰父类、让子类重写 virtual和abstract都是用来修饰父类的,通过覆盖父类的定义,让子类重新定义。 2. 都用必须public 如果用来修饰方法,前面必须添加public,要不然就会出现编译错误:虚拟方法或抽象方法是不能私有的。毕竟加...
分类:
其他好文 时间:
2014-12-30 20:31:11
阅读次数:
179
1.调用父类无参构造函数是默认的! 子类的构造方法默认都去访问了父类的无参构造方法:在子类中的构造方法后都有一行默认语句 base() 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 classFu { publicFu() { Console.WriteLine("fu")...
分类:
其他好文 时间:
2014-12-30 13:28:42
阅读次数:
134
Android中的控件中有一类是ProgressBar,其子类中有一个是AbsSeekBar。相信有不少童鞋对这个拖动条的父类比较感兴趣吧!尤其 是看到网易云音乐的进度条上面是可以处理播放与暂停事件,是不是很羡慕的哈~ 俺在这里告诉大家,不用羡慕,看了我下面的代码分析,你也是可以做出那样的效果的哦....
分类:
移动开发 时间:
2014-12-30 01:42:54
阅读次数:
176
项目上线,用户注册时验证码一直报错误,数据库也没问题,代码貌似也没问题。后面排查到最后,发现是一个子类覆盖父属性问题。JAVA代码中,子类覆盖父类的私有、保护属性,如果不设置get、set方法,拿到的数据是父类的私有属性数据。父类:public class BaseAction extends Ac...
分类:
编程语言 时间:
2014-12-30 00:21:50
阅读次数:
205
不知道各位童鞋们在开发的过程中有没有感兴趣过ListView是如何实现的呢?其实本身ListView的父类AbsListView才是关键,但是如果大家看过源码的话,会发现AbsListView将近7000多行代码,是不是头大啊,呵呵,没事,下面咱们就一起来看看吧。
我们先从类中的常量开始分析:
public static final int TRANSCRIPT_MODE_...
分类:
移动开发 时间:
2014-12-29 23:01:22
阅读次数:
249